Foros Club Delphi

Foros Club Delphi (https://www.clubdelphi.com/foros/index.php)
-   C++ Builder (https://www.clubdelphi.com/foros/forumdisplay.php?f=13)
-   -   Cambiando el codigo de delphi a builder... (https://www.clubdelphi.com/foros/showthread.php?t=50734)

paco_galo 27-11-2007 01:23:10

Cambiando el codigo de delphi a builder...
 
muy buen dia tengan todos...
veran, hace un rato encontre un codigo que me llamo mucho la atencion en el foro de delphi, es para realizar la misma accion sobre todos los objetos iguales de un formulario. lo encontre aqui.

Soy relativamente nuevo :confused:, y necesito ese codigo pero en c++ builder, podrian apoyarme a cambiarlo.

Se los agradesco mucho...:)

paco_galo 27-11-2007 02:37:06

Continuando...
 
Este es el codigo que quiero pasar a builder. Pero en lugar de limpiar los Edit que me cambie el valor de enabled a true o a false.
Código:

For x := 0 To ComponentCount - 1 Do  If Components[x] Is TEdit Then    TEdit(Components[x]).Text := '';
Es algo que necesito lo mas rapido que se pueda, gracias...

egostar 27-11-2007 02:47:17

Cita:

Empezado por paco_galo (Mensaje 248597)
Es algo que necesito lo mas rapido que se pueda, gracias...

Oye amigo, no es mal plan, pero porque no buscas en San Google manuales de C++Builder y conviertes tu mismo el código, pierdes mas tiempo esperando la respuesta que tal vez no llegará.

Por favor, lee nuestra guia de estilo.

Salud OS

escafandra 29-11-2007 19:51:37

Cita:

Empezado por paco_galo (Mensaje 248597)
Este es el codigo que quiero pasar a builder. Pero en lugar de limpiar los Edit que me cambie el valor de enabled a true o a false.
Código:

For x := 0 To ComponentCount - 1 Do  If Components[x] Is TEdit Then    TEdit(Components[x]).Text := '';
Es algo que necesito lo mas rapido que se pueda, gracias...

Mira a ver si esto te sirve:
Código:

TEdit *E;
for(int n=0; n<ControlCount; n++){
    E = static_cast<TEdit*> (Controls[n]);
    if(E) E->Enabled = false;
}


paco_galo 03-12-2007 20:28:26

escafandra, te lo agradesco de todo corazon. Me sirve y mucho

escafandra 03-12-2007 22:14:54

Cita:

Empezado por paco_galo (Mensaje 250085)
escafandra, te lo agradesco de todo corazon. Me sirve y mucho

No hay de que....


La franja horaria es GMT +2. Ahora son las 23:12:38.

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i